Measured values

MetricLong BeachUrban HonoluluSource period
Population455,548345,4822024 ACS 5-Year
Median household income$87,430$86,5042024 ACS 5-Year
Per capita income$44,575$49,5692024 ACS 5-Year
Population density8,990/sq mi5,699/sq mi2024 ACS 5-Year
Median home value$806,600$843,4002024 ACS 5-Year
Median gross rent$1,871$1,8232024 ACS 5-Year
Homeownership rate41.2%48.9%2024 ACS 5-Year
Bachelor's degree or higher35.6%41.5%2024 ACS 5-Year
Poverty rate14.8%11.9%2024 ACS 5-Year
Average July high81°F88°F1991-2020 Normals
Average January low47°F67°F1991-2020 Normals
Annual precipitation12.0"16.4"1991-2020 Normals
Distance to major airport3 mi5 miNASR current cycle
Average commute32.4 min23.9 min2024 ACS 5-Year
Median age37.143.02024 ACS 5-Year

A bolded value is the more favorable of the two where the metric has a clear direction. Metrics like population and density have no inherent better or worse and are shown unweighted.
